New date set for DFWHC Foundation’s Employee of the Year Luncheon

04/08/2020

The DFW Hospital Council (DFWHC) Foundation has set Sept. 16 as the rescheduled date for its 24th Annual Employee of the Year Luncheon at Hurst Conference Center. The luncheon honoring North Texas hospital employees, originally set for April 23, had been postponed due to the coronavirus pandemic. Mercer conducts national poll detailing COVID-19 preparation in hospitals

04/01/2020

A national poll conducted last week by Mercer revealed more than 75 percent of the participating hospitals are shifting registered nurses from other areas of the facility to deal with the surge of patients from the coronavirus (COVID-19).
